This is an out and back road cycling trip from the Folk Art Center in Asheville, NC to Craggy Gardens visitor center The 38 mile round trip ride to Craggy is about 4,000 ft of climb out with about 1,500 on the way back. The ride takes in some great views of the Blue Ridge. It takes me a little over 2 hours to make the trip out with stops and about an hour on the way back. Please make sure to have a helmet as well as water and snacks. We can stop as many times as one wants as we are in no great hurry but one should be in good cycling shape to participate.
There are several places for coffee or lunch after the ride close by. A visit to the center can also be included.
The Folk Art Center is located just north of Tunnel Rd. (US 70) on the Blue Ridge Parkway in Asheville, NC.
